    Neptune Digital Assets Corp. builds, owns, and operates infrastructure supporting the digital currency ecosystem in Canada. The company stakes and lends various digital currencies. It also engages in the Bitcoin mining, blockchain staking, and node management to earn digital currency staking rewards; and in decentralized finance activities, as well as participates in liquidity mining pools. The company was formerly known as Neptune Dash Technologies Corp. and changed its name to Neptune Digital Assets Corp. in December 2020. Neptune Digital Assets Corp. was incorporated in 2017 and is headquartered in Vancouver, Canada.
